| Description | British Prime Minister Keir Starmer sought to move on Tuesday from speculation about his future after fending off serious calls to resign over the Jeffrey Epstein scandal. Following a day of drama on Monday, the Labour leader told a meeting of government ministers that they were “strong and united” after he vowed not to walk away from office just 19 months into a five-year term. Starmer’s position had looked precarious on Monday when Scottish Labour leader Anas Sarwar demanded his resignation... | ||
